OpenWrt路由器系统易语言源码教程

需积分: 9 5 下载量 115 浏览量 更新于2025-01-03 收藏 68KB RAR 举报
资源摘要信息:易语言是一种基于中文编程语言的开发工具,它具有简化的编程语法和丰富的中文关键词,使得中文使用者能够更容易地进行编程。OpenWrt是一个针对嵌入式设备的开源固件,广泛应用于各种路由器设备上,它允许用户自定义路由器固件,从而实现更加灵活和强大的功能。标题中的"易语言源码OpenWrt路由器系统操作易语言源码.rar"表明了这个压缩包文件包含了使用易语言开发的OpenWrt路由器系统操作相关的源代码。 从这个资源中可以提取的知识点包括: 1. 易语言编程基础:易语言是一种面向对象的编程语言,支持过程化、模块化编程,它具有简单的语法和大量的中文命令,适合中文用户快速入门和开发应用程序。 2. OpenWrt固件和路由器开发:OpenWrt是一个高度模块化的Linux操作系统,专门针对嵌入式设备进行优化,尤其适合于路由器、接入点等网络设备。它提供了一个完整的软件开发环境,使得开发者可以为特定硬件编写定制化的软件包。 3. 路由器系统操作:在OpenWrt开发中,路由器系统操作主要指的是对路由器固件的自定义与优化,这包括但不限于网络配置、功能扩展、系统安全增强等方面。 4. 编程源码文件的结构:通常,源码文件会包含一个或多个程序模块,每个模块负责特定的功能。这些模块可能会依赖于不同的库文件,并且需要按照特定的编程规范来组织代码。 5. 开源项目的重要性:OpenWrt作为一个开源项目,其源代码和文档都是公开的,这促进了全球开发者社区的协作,使得技术更快速地发展和改进。 6. 路由器固件的定制与优化:对于路由器固件的定制和优化,开发者需要对网络协议、系统架构有深入的理解,并具备一定的嵌入式开发经验。 7. 跨平台开发:易语言虽然以中文作为主要开发语言,但其编译后的程序可以在多种操作系统平台上运行,这意味着它可以在Windows、Linux等平台上进行开发,并且可以生成适用于不同硬件平台的应用程序。 8. 压缩包文件的管理:在实际的开发过程中,源码文件和相关资源往往会被打包成压缩包以方便传输和存储。解压工具如WinRAR、7-Zip等可以用来打开和管理这些压缩包文件。 9. 开发文档和资源的共享:开发者通常会在开源社区分享他们的源码和开发文档,这有助于其他开发者学习、改进和扩展现有项目,同时也促进了技术的交流和创新。 10. 知识产权保护:尽管开源项目鼓励共享和协作,但在分享代码时,开发者仍需注意版权和许可证的问题,确保自己的代码和资源遵循相应的开源协议。 通过对这份资源的分析,可以发现易语言在嵌入式设备编程、尤其是OpenWrt路由器系统的定制化开发方面具有潜力。它简化了编程的复杂性,使得更多非专业的程序员也能参与到嵌入式系统的开发中来。同时,这也展示了开源文化和开放协作精神在软件开发领域的强大影响力。